Automated Symbolic and Numerical Testing of DLMF Formulae using Computer Algebra Systems

09/18/2021
by   Howard S. Cohl, et al.
0

We have developed an automated procedure for symbolic and numerical testing of formulae extracted from the NIST Digital Library of Mathematical Functions (DLMF). For the NIST Digital Repository of Mathematical Formulae, we have developed conversion tools from semantic LaTeX to the Computer Algebra System (CAS) Maple which relies on Youssef's part-of-math tagger. We convert a test data subset of 4,078 semantic LaTeX DLMF formulae the native CAS representation and then apply an automated scheme for symbolic and numerical testing and verification. Our framework is implemented using Java and Maple. We describe in detail the conversion process which is required so that the CAS can correctly interpret the mathematical representation of the formulae. We describe the improvement of the effectiveness of our automated scheme through incremental enhancement (making more precise) of the mathematical semantic markup for the formulae.

READ FULL TEXT

page 1

page 2

page 3

page 4

research
01/24/2022

Comparative Verification of the Digital Library of Mathematical Functions and Computer Algebra Systems

Digital mathematical libraries assemble the knowledge of years of mathem...
research
09/17/2021

Semantic Preserving Bijective Mappings of Mathematical Formulae between Document Preparation Systems and Computer Algebra Systems

Document preparation systems like LaTeX offer the ability to render math...
research
01/22/2022

ODEbase: A Repository of ODE Systems for Systems Biology

Recently, symbolic computation and computer algebra systems have been su...
research
03/13/2020

FunGrim: a symbolic library for special functions

We present the Mathematical Functions Grimoire (FunGrim), a website and ...
research
02/04/2021

Certifying Differential Equation Solutions from Computer Algebra Systems in Isabelle/HOL

The Isabelle/HOL proof assistant has a powerful library for continuous a...
research
08/24/2016

Conversion Methods, Block Triangularization, and Structural Analysis of Differential-Algebraic Equation Systems

In a previous article, the authors developed two conversion methods to i...

Please sign up or login with your details

Forgot password? Click here to reset